Metal roofing cost by panel type.
Installed prices for Southgate, adjusted for local labor. Roof size, pitch, and trim complexity move the number within each range.
- Corrugated / exposed fastenerEntry point for metal roofing$7,100 – $18,000
- Standing seam steelConcealed fasteners, premium panel$13,500 – $35,500
- AluminumCorrosion-resistant — fits coastal climates$11,500 – $29,500
- Stone-coated steelShingle or tile look in metal$12,500 – $26,500
- Copper & zincSpecialty architectural metals$22,500 – $53,500+
- Tear-off & disposalRemoving the old roof$900 – $2,700
- Permits & inspectionVaries by municipality$225 – $900
* Adjusted for Southgate; an on-site measure refines panel and trim counts.

Before you sign: the quote checklist
- Get quotes from at least 3 licensed roofing contractors in Southgate.
- Make sure every quote itemizes tear-off, underlayment, flashing, and disposal.
- Verify licensing and insurance before hiring — ask for certificates, not promises.
- Ask about both the material warranty and the workmanship warranty — they differ.

Why Metal Roof Replacement Costs Vary in Southgate
Several local factors drive cost differences. Southgate's snow loads require roofs to meet Michigan's building code for structural support, which may mean additional framing for heavier metal panels. Hail is common in Wayne County, and while metal resists hail better than asphalt, thicker gauge panels cost more. The age of Southgate's housing stock—many homes from the 1950s-70s—often means older roof decks that need replacement or reinforcement before installation. Labor rates in the metro Detroit area are competitive, and disposal of old roofing materials adds to the total. Permits from the city's building department are required, and their fees are based on project value. Finally, the type of metal (steel vs. aluminum vs. copper) and panel style (standing seam vs. screw-down) significantly affect material costs.

Common Issues
Hail Damage
Southgate sees frequent hailstorms that can dent metal roofs, especially thinner gauges. While metal is more resilient than asphalt, severe hail may cause cosmetic or functional damage that warrants replacement.
Snow and Ice Dams
Heavy snow loads and freeze-thaw cycles in Michigan can lead to ice dams. On metal roofs, improper installation or lack of ice-and-water shield can allow water infiltration, leading to deck rot and eventual replacement.
Wind Uplift
Strong winds from thunderstorms and winter storms can lift metal panels if not properly fastened. Southgate's open exposure near the Detroit River increases wind risk, potentially causing panel separation that requires full replacement.
UV Degradation
Intense summer sun and UV exposure can fade paint coatings on metal roofs over time. While the metal itself lasts, degraded coatings may lead to corrosion, especially in humid conditions, prompting replacement.
Expansion and Contraction
Michigan's wide temperature swings cause metal to expand and contract. If the roof system doesn't accommodate this movement, fasteners can loosen or panels can buckle, leading to leaks and eventual need for replacement.

How long does a metal roof last in Southgate's climate?
A properly installed metal roof in Southgate can last 40-70 years, depending on the metal type and gauge. Steel and aluminum are common choices. Regular inspections after severe weather help ensure longevity. The main factors affecting lifespan are installation quality, snow load management, and maintenance of coatings against UV and moisture.
What is the ideal time of year for metal roof replacement in Southgate?
Late spring through early fall is the ideal window, as temperatures are mild and dry. Michigan winters with snow and cold can complicate installation, especially for standing seam panels that require precise fitting. However, experienced crews can work year-round if conditions allow. Plan ahead to avoid delays.
Do I need a permit for a metal roof replacement in Southgate?
Yes, Southgate requires a building permit for roof replacement. Your contractor should handle the permit application with the city's building department. The permit ensures the work meets Michigan's building code, including snow load and wind resistance requirements. Permit fees are typically included in the contractor's estimate.
How do I choose a roofing contractor for metal replacement in Southgate?
Look for contractors licensed in Michigan and insured. Ask for local references, especially for metal roof installations. Check their experience with Southgate's permit process and building code. Get multiple written estimates and compare the scope, not just price. Avoid high-pressure sales tactics and verify their standing with the Better Business Bureau.
What factors affect the cost of metal roof replacement in Southgate?
Key factors include roof size and pitch, metal type (steel vs. aluminum), panel style (standing seam vs. screw-down), complexity of roof design (valleys, dormers), condition of the existing roof deck, and local labor rates. Disposal of old materials and permit fees also add to the total. Each home is unique, so estimates vary.
